fs/ntfs3: bound attr_off in UpdateResidentValue against data_off
In do_action()'s UpdateResidentValue case (fslog.c:3307),
lrh->attr_off and lrh->redo_len come from the on-disk LRH.
When they satisfy aoff + dlen < attr->res.data_off, the
assignment
attr->res.data_size = cpu_to_le32(aoff + dlen - data_off);
underflows to ~4 GiB (e.g. 0xFFFFFFF9 when aoff=0x10, dlen=1,
data_off=0x18). Subsequent code that reads attr->res.data_size
to walk the resident attribute payload would then read up to
4 GiB past the 1024-byte MFT record allocation.
The existing mi_enum_attr() defense in fs/ntfs3/record.c:287
catches the corrupted data_size on the next attribute walk
and fails the mount, but only on the path that walks all
attributes. A read site that picks an attribute by name and
reads its data_size without re-validating is not covered.
Validate aoff against data_off and asize at the source.
Reproduced under UML+KASAN on mainline 8d90b09e6741 via
pr_warn-only probe: with aoff=0x10 and data_off=0x18, the
post-assignment data_size is 0xfffffff9 (mount then fails
at -22 from mi_enum_attr).
